/* Gesamtdefinition */

body{
		background-color: #e2e2e2;
		top:0px;
		margin-top: 0px;
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
}




/* DIV-Container Siteaufbau */


#top{
		top: 0px;
		margin-top: 0px;
		width: 1000px;
		margin: auto;
		}

#belowheader{
		margin-top: 0px;
		background-image: url(pics/header_below.gif);;
		height: 31px;
		width: 1000px;
		margin: auto;
		}

#belowheader-right{
		position: relative;
		top: 7px; 
		float: right;
		height: 16px;
		width: 167px;
		}

#outframe {
		background-image: url(pics/div_hintergrund.gif);
		background-repeat:repeat-y;
		width: 1000px;
		margin: auto;
		}

#footer {
		width: 1000px;
		background-image: url(pics/footer.gif);
		height: 30px;
		margin: auto;
		}
		
#ueberschriften{
		width: 400px;
		float: left;
		}



/* Textdeklarationen */

.texte {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		color: #000;	
		text-decoration: none;
		}
		
a {
		color: #00519e;
		text-decoration: none;
		}
		
a:visited {
		color: #00519e;
		text-decoration: none;
		}

a:hover {
		color: #eb6a0a;
		text-decoration: none;
		}

a:active {
		color: #00519e;
		text-decoration: none;
		}


.smalltext {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#000;	
		text-decoration: none;
		}



.navi {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		color: #000;	
		text-decoration: none;
		}
		
.navi a {
		color: #000;
		text-decoration: none;
		}
		
.navi a:visited {
		color: #000;
		text-decoration: none;
		}
		
.navi a:hover {
		color: #eb6a0a;
		text-decoration: none;
		}
		
.navi a:active {
		color: #000;
		text-decoration: none;
		}



.infoblock {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		color: #000;	
		text-decoration: none;
		}
		
.infoblock a {
		color: #00519e;
		text-decoration: none;
		}
		
.infoblock a:visited {
		color: #fff;
		text-decoration: none;
		}
		
.infoblock a:hover {
		color: #fff;
		text-decoration: none;
		}
		
.infoblock a:active {
		color: #fff;
		text-decoration: none;
		}




.kasten {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 12px;
		color: #fff;	
		text-decoration: none;
}




.footertext {
		font-family: Verdana, Arial, Helvetica, sans-serif;
		font-size: 10px;
		color: #FFFFFF;	
		text-decoration: none;
		}
		
.footertext a {
		color: #FFFFFF;
		text-decoration: none;
		}
		
.footertext a:visited {
		color: #FFFFFF;
		text-decoration: none;
		}
		
.footertext a:hover {
		color: #FFFFFF;
		text-decoration: underline;
		}
		
.footertext a:active {
		color: #FFFFFF;
		text-decoration: none;
		}


/* Bilderdefinitionen */

#pic_rechts {
	float: right;
	margin-left: 15px;
	max-width: 350px;
	margin-top: 4px;
	}
	
#pic_links {
	float: left;
	margin-right: 15px;
	max-width: 350px;
	}
